Keith Peacock was born in 1928. He was an actor, known for Bang! Bang! You're Dead! (1966), Psycho-Circus (1966) and The Prisoner (1967). He died on November 1, 1966 in Perivale, Middlesex, England, UK. Peacock was fatally injured during the filming of an episode of the BBC police drama Softly Softly (1966) in a West London factory. He fell backwards from a ladder, striking his head on a concrete floor.
